Topps 1984 Head Within The Box or Encased sheet, full set. Prototype sheet/cards with insert heads fully in the box as opposed to issued cards where heads extended above box.

Oddities on the sheet and in the set involve a Carlton insert in the Gary Mathews card, and a Mathews insert on the Carlton card....and Manny Trillio in an Indians uniform as opposed to his issued Giants uniform

Thanks Joe will keep that in mind. Here is a 1977 Hostess Twinkies sheet. Keep in mind at this time they were still experimenting with various production issues. The pictures should look similar to the Topps regular issue cards, but weren't the same negatives used to product the plates.

On a side note - there is a rare small batch of different color backs for various years floating around. I have never seen a different color than black - other than a 1975 Twinkies brown back. The 1975 Hostess Twinkies "brown" backs are quite rare. I am still not sure if they exist for all players in the Hostess set. If anyone knows please chime in
